129 Sri Lankans repatriated from Pakistan arrive in the island

by Pavani Hapuarachchi 15-06-2020 | 8:14 AM
COLOMBO (News 1st): 129 Sri Lankans repatriated from Pakistan arrived in the island on Monday (June 15). They were repatriated from Karachi, Pakistan aboard a Sri Lankan Airlines flight. According to our correspondent at the Bandaranaike International Airport, the group was subjected to PCR tests at the airport.
